Church Construction:
The sunshine shown brightly on Tuesday afternoon, April 22, 2008, as members of the Opeilika First Seventh-day Adventist Church gathered on the hillside of their 7 acres at 2011 Columbus Parkway for the ground breaking of their long awaited church.

Left to right: Patrick Jones, Head Elder, Pastor Lee Whitman, Don Shelton, Ministerial Secretary of the Gulf State Conference of 7th Day Adventist, Leslie Louis, Conference Secretary, Mel Eisele, Conference President, Jackie Rogers, Historian, Joe Ruscin, Architect, and Eric Barker, Elder.
About Seventh-day Adventists
Adventists believe a Trinity of three persons--the Father, the Son and the Holy Spirit--make up one God. They made salvation possible when Jesus, the Son, came to earth as a baby in Bethlehem and lived a sinless life in accordance with the Father's will. When Jesus was crucified for the sins of the people of the world and arose from the dead on the third day, victory was won for everyone. More >>
